The current mainstream philosophy that calls itself "conservatism" in government, in print and on talk radio, is anything but. The Southern Avenger explains why the US invasion of Iraq would have been abhorrent to earlier generations of conservatives who created and cultivated the movement that was anti-war for most of its history.

On the same night John McCain accepted the Republican party's nomination, rival Barack Obama appeared on a prominent, right-wing television talk show.
Conservative host Bill O'Reilly interviewed Obama during a campaign stop in York Pennsylvania.
Al Jazeera's John Terrett reports.
